The euphoria following Jaane Tu Ya Jaane Na hasn’t died down, and though temptation knocks on his bungalow gates every day, the light-eyed, blue-blooded Khan has green-lighted just three films: Aamir Khan’s Delhi Belly (English); Sanjay Gadhvi’s 7 Days in Paris; and, Karan Johar’s untitled film with Sonam Kapoor.
The rest of the reports are all speculation — that he is doing a film with Ranbir Kapoor directed by Tarun Mansukhani, that he is working with Deepa Mehta, blah-blah. “Most of these announcements are made in the media factory and denied by them. I read the paper each morning to find out what is next,’’ he says.
One of Bollywood’s big hopes currently, Imran explains, “Tarun and I gravitate towards one another at parties because we’re both slightly shy. However, after that election video that we did, he hasn’t even called me. He hasn’t spoken about doing any film with Ranbir and me.’’ As for Deepa’s Midnight’s Children, once again the actor says, “Only the media called me about this film, Deepa didn’t.’’
Imran believes that the entire hype around superstardom is very surreal. “I’m reluctant to buy the hype,’’ says the 20-something actor. “I still go to my old eating joints, I don’t wear designer stuff — so many of my friends are better dressed than I am. And I keep a low profile.’’ Also — he is uncomfortable romancing his heroines.
“I’m uncomfortable romancing any girl other than my girlfriend Avantika,’’ he clarifies. As an actor even if he is required to light up the screen with a bevy of beauties, his personal stance still remains that “it’s only my girl and no one else for me.”

Sonam and you are doing a Karan Johar production directed by Punit Malhotra. Do you think you guys will rock in the time to come?
We will have to see how things go in the next 10 years.
You did a photo-shoot with Sonam for a magazine recently. What were your thoughts?
Isn’t she taller than me? But 20 minutes into the shoot, everything fell into the place.
Sonam had said that Imran is the only actor whom one can have a conversation with. True?
It is not much of a conversation, it is more of a monologue; and I’m a very good listener.
Have you also been approached for Karan Johar’s Dostana 2 ?
No mention of Dostana 2 has come up at all; no one has approached me unless you count the offer Karan gave us at the award function. It is on record. I should hold Karan on that.
We have heard you did a dangerous stunt for Luck sometime back.
I have done a lot of stunts - a few for films and few in real life. Which one are you talking about?
The stunt you did for your next release, Luck.
I’m not talking about Luck yet. It is too early to talk about it. Once we start the film’s publicity, I will tell you about all the stunts I have done.
Moving on, you have made a fashion statement with your ties. You seem fascinated with ties.
I like ties. I collect ties. I have a very big collection of ties — old ties, new ties. It is one fashion object that I like.
Who according to you is a trendsetter in Bollywood?
It has to be John Abraham. I remember during Dhoom, he had long hair and after the film, I saw almost everyone with long hair.
